No VPN connectivity after Draytek Firmware upgrade

Asked by: RobWasho

I have 1 main site (London) where the DC and Exchange server is and 1 satellite site (Colchester).
In each site the local network goes through a Sonicwall TZ 170 Standard Firewall which goes through a Draytek 2600 Plus.  A VPN connection is configured at the London Site to connect to Colchester.

A Firmware upgrade was performed on the Draytek router at Colchester.  SInce then Colchester cannot connect to the London site for authentication or email.  They do have Internet access though.

Both Sonicwall devices are advising various messages in the log:  IKE IKE negotiation aborted due to timeout, THEN > IKE Responder: Received Main Mode request (Phase 1) (from London)  THEN> IKE Responder: No response - remote party timeout THEN > Received packet retransmission. Drop duplicate packet (London)

Is there anything in thr Draytek which would block access to the VPN ie passtrhough as this is the only thing that has been changed?

by: RobWashoPosted on 2008-02-28 at 07:29:24ID: 21004637

Turns out the problem was due to the Firmware upgrade version.  Although VPN should be passed through (basically just a modem) this is not the case.  I had to update the VPN on SonicsWall to point to the public address of the Draytek Router rather than the public address of the Sonicwall Firewall.

Strange but worked.  Thanks for your help
